The Alaska State Troopers were notified on August 3, 2023, at 6:11 pm, that 37-year-old Mountain Village resident Carlie Alexie went overboard from a boat into the Bering Sea near the Pikmiktalik River. A preliminary investigation revealed that 37-year-old Kotlik resident Warren Okitkun, 25-year-old Kotlik resident Caitlyn Prince, Alexie, and a juvenile were boating in the area, and for unknown reasons, Alexie jumped off the boat into the Bering Sea and did not surface. Village Police Officers from Stebbins responded to the area to search for Alexie, and after they arrived, the boat being operated by Okitkun and Prince drove away toward St. Michael. The VPOs suspected that both adults were under the influence of alcohol and pursued the boat due to the risk posed to the juvenile still on board. VPOs were able to locate Okitkun and Prince in St Michael. In coordination with the Alaska State Troopers, Okitkun and Prince were arrested for Assault and DUI. Efforts to locate Alexie have been unsuccessful at this time. Search efforts have been suspended by local search and rescue groups and the US Coast Guard due to poor weather in the area. Next of kin have been notified.
